Church
, on the town plaza of , was built over the ten-year period from 1887 to 1897. It was listed on the U.S. National Register of Historic Places in 1984, and on the Puerto Rico Register of Historic Sites and Zones in 2000. is situated 2½ km southwest of Escuela Rosario Bellber.
